1. Born in the Bronx: The American Dream Story
Ralph Lauren, born Ralph Lifshitz in the Bronx, New York, was a true embodiment of the American dream. Starting as a tie salesman, he quickly realized his passion for creating timeless, sophisticated clothing. In 1967, he launched his first collection under the name “Polo,” drawing inspiration from the preppy, equestrian lifestyle that epitomized the American elite. 🏇✨
The brand’s signature look—a simple yet elegant white shirt with a polo player riding a horse—became an instant hit. This image wasn’t just a logo; it was a symbol of class, sophistication, and the all-American lifestyle. Ralph Lauren’s vision was to capture the essence of a bygone era of wealth and leisure, making it accessible to the masses. 📚✨
2. From Main Street to the World Stage: Global Expansion
While Polo Ralph Lauren started as an American brand, its influence soon spread far beyond U.S. borders. By the 1970s, the brand had expanded internationally, bringing its classic American aesthetic to fashion-conscious consumers around the globe. 🌍✨
The brand’s success on the international stage was fueled by its ability to adapt while maintaining its core identity. Whether it was opening stores in Paris or Tokyo, Polo Ralph Lauren managed to blend local tastes with its signature style, creating a unique blend of global and local flavors. 🌸✨
